FENTICLOR

Fenticlor is an antibacterial agent used in dermatology for fungal and bacterial infections. Side effects include skin irritation and staining.

Mechanism of Action

Fenticlor is a halogenated phenolic antimicrobial that disrupts bacterial and fungal cell membranes by denaturing proteins and destabilizing lipid bilayers. Its chlorinated aromatic structure produces strong oxidative and membrane‑active effects that inhibit essential enzymatic pathways.

Benefits and Advantages

Useful in antiseptic research, formulation development, microbicidal activity assays and preservative‑efficacy testing.

Side Effects and Risks

May cause skin irritation, allergic dermatitis and mucosal irritation. Avoid inhalation and prolonged exposure.
